Trunk Setting

The Trunk function enables you to cascade two or more devices
with larger bandwidths.
There are four Trunking groups to be set; and there are default
ports in each member. Checked "Enable" to use the trunk
function, select the ports in each member to be trunk, and click
"Apply" to activate the selected trunk group.
Figure 22. Trunk Settings
Be sure that the selected trunk setting port is connected to the
device with a same VLAN group.
